Role Description We are looking for a highly skilled, autonomous, and data-driven Email & SMS Marketing Manager to take full ownership of retention marketing programs. You won't just hit "send"—you will be responsible for the entire strategy: - Proactive planning - Creative copywriting - Self-sufficient design - Technical automation - Rigorous performance analysis If you are a systems-thinker who loves driving revenue through meaningful customer connections, we want to hear from you. Qualifications - English (C1/C2) and Spanish - 3+ years of hands-on experience with Email Marketing - Expert-level proficiency in at least one major marketing automation platform (Klaviyo is preferred; experience with OmniSend, Postscript, or Attentive is highly valued) - Bachelor’s or Associate’s degree preferred Requirements - Strategy & Planning: Develop and manage proactive monthly/quarterly campaign calendars aligned with business objectives - Campaign Execution: End-to-end management of email and SMS campaigns—from drafting compelling copy and designing assets (without relying on external design teams) to final deployment - Automation Architect: Build, monitor, and optimize high-converting automated flows (Welcome sequences, post-purchase, browse abandonment, win-back, and retention flows) - Segmentation & Targeting: Perform deep-dive audience segmentation to improve deliverability, open rates, and list health - Analytics & Reporting: Monitor key performance indicators (Revenue attribution, CTR, conversion rates, etc.) and conduct A/B testing to iterate on subject lines, content, and send times - Technical Ownership: Manage email authentication (SPF, DKIM, DMARC) and ensure compliance with CAN-SPAM, TCPA, and other regulations - Documentation: Maintain SOPs for recurring processes to ensure scalability and operational efficiency - Quiet home office, stable internet (≥ 10 Mbps down / 2 Mbps up), and backup connection Benefits - Hiring rate USD 1288$/month (final rate will be experience-based) - Annual pay increments - Discretionary client bonuses (80% of clients award year-end bonuses) - 7 U.S. federal holidays + 4 paid PTO days - Monthly medical insurance stipend (after meeting eligibility criteria) - Birthday / Anniversary bonuses + Gym / Wellness allowance - Unlimited online fitness classes + company events & Christmas celebrations
